LINGAR v. LIVE-IN COMPANIONS, INC.


300 N.J. Super. 22 (1997)

COMMANDER AILON B. LINGAR AND MARIA LINGAR, HIS WIFE, PLAINTIFFS-APPELLANTS, v. LIVE-IN COMPANIONS, INC., BONNIE PARSONS OECHSLE AND JOSEPH S. OECHSLE, SR., DEFENDANTS-RESPONDENTS.

Superior Court of New Jersey, Appellate Division.

Decided April 17, 1997.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Dennis J. Crawford argued the cause for appellants (Duffy & Quinn, attorneys; Mr. Crawford, of counsel; Eric J. Riso, on the brief).

Bradley Wilson argued the cause for respondents (Sachs, Maitlin, Fleming, Greene & Wilson, attorneys; Allan Maitlin, on the brief).

Before Judges BAIME, PAUL G. LEVY, and BRAITHWAITE.


BAIME, J.A.D.

Maria Lingar retained Live-In Companions, Inc. to care for her disabled husband, Naval Commander Ailon Lingar, while she went on a trip. Live-In Companions assigned Kenneth Mack to attend to Ailon in Maria's absence. While Maria was away, Mack abandoned Ailon and stole several items from her home.
